Partilhar via


Notificações de execução de vaga

A funcionalidade Notificações de execução de ondas usa eventos empresariais e o centro de Ação para enviar notificações relacionadas com a execução de ondas. Permite-lhe especificar os tipos de eventos que geram notificações, os armazéns que as geram e os utilizadores que as recebem.

O botão Mostrar mensagens (símbolo de sino) no lado direito da barra de navegação indica quando uma mensagem do centro de Ação está disponível para o utilizador atual. O utilizador pode selecionar o botão Mostrar mensagens para abrir o centro de Ação e rever as mensagens.

Os eventos empresariais ocorrem quando os processos de negócio são executados. Os processos de negócio são feitos de tarefas. Durante um processo de negócio, os utilizadores que nele participam realizam ações de negócio para completar essas tarefas. Os eventos empresariais fornecem um mecanismo que permite que os sistemas externos recebam notificações de aplicações de finanças e operações. Desta forma, os sistemas podem realizar ações de negócio em resposta a eventos empresariais. Para obter mais informações, consulte Vista global dos eventos empresariais.

Ligar/desligar a funcionalidade Notificações de execução de ondas

Para poder utilizar esta funcionalidade, esta terá de ser ativada no seu sistema. A partir da versão 10.0.25 do Supply Chain Management, a funcionalidade está ativada por predefinição. A partir da versão 10.0.29 do Supply Chain Management, a funcionalidade é obrigatória e não pode ser desativada. Se estiver a executar uma versão anterior à 10.0.29, os administradores poderão ativar ou desativar esta funcionalidade procurando a funcionalidade Notificações de execução de vaga na área de trabalho Gestão de funcionalidades.

Cenário: enviar notificações de execução de lote de onda para o centro de Ação

Este cenário mostra o fluxo de ponto a ponto para o envio de notificações sobre erros de execução de lotes de onda para uma função específica através do Centro de ação.

Disponibilizar dados de demonstração

Para seguir este cenário, é necessário ter os dados de demonstração instalados e selecionar a entidade legal USMF.

Certifique-se de que as ondas são executadas no modo de lote

  1. Vá para Gestão de armazéns > Configuração > Parâmetros de gestão de armazéns.
  2. No Separador Rápido Processamento de onda, defina a opção Processar ondas em lotes como Sim.

Nota

Se pretender desativar notificações de execução de lotes de ondas, defina a opção Desativar notificações de lote de processamento de ondas como Sim.

Configurar uma política de notificação de ondas

As políticas de notificação de ondas definem os tipos de notificações que são enviadas e os utilizadores notificados.

  1. Aceda a Warehouse Management > Configuração > Ondas > Políticas de notificação de ondas.

  2. Crie um registo com as seguintes definições:

    • Política de notificação de ondas:24BatchError

    • Descrição:Armazém 24 erro de lote de onda

    • Enviar notificação em:Apenas erro

    • Para a função:Administrador de sistema

      Nota

      Como este cenário utiliza dados de demonstração, a função de Administrador de sistema é selecionada por uma questão de simplicidade. Portanto, como está a iniciar sessão como um utilizador administrador do sistema, irá receber as notificações. No entanto, na prática, deve selecionar normalmente uma função mais específica para notificar sobre erros de execução de lotes de ondas, como o Gestor de Armazém.

  3. No Painel de Ações, selecione Guardar.

Configurar um modelo de vaga

Os modelos de onda permitem-lhe ligar instâncias específicas de métodos de onda aos modelos correspondentes da etiqueta de onda.

  1. Aceda a Gestão de armazéns > Configuração > Ondas > Modelos de onda.
  2. No painel de listas, defina o campo Tipo de modelo de onda para Envio e, em seguida, selecione o modelo de onda Padrão de envio 24 para o armazém 24.
  3. No Separador Rápido Geral, defina o campo Política de notificação de ondas para 24BatchError.

Configurar um modelo de trabalho

Os modelos de trabalho são utilizados durante a execução de ondas para gerar trabalho. Para este cenário, a execução de ondas deve desencadear um erro. Ao definir a consulta do modelo de trabalho para usar um armazém inexistente, irá garantir que a execução de ondas falha e, portanto, envia uma notificação.

  1. Vá para Gestão de armazém > Configuração > Trabalho > Modelos de trabalho.

  2. No painel de lista, defina o campo Tipo de modelo de trabalho para Ordens de venda e, em seguida, selecione o modelo de trabalho Etapa de SO 24 para o armazém 24.

  3. No Painel de Ações, selecione Editar consulta.

  4. Na caixa de diálogo do editor de consulta, no separador Intervalo, edite a seguinte linha (ou adicione-a se não existir):

    • Tabela:Transações de trabalho temporário
    • Tabela derivada:Transações de trabalho temporário
    • Campo:Armazém
    • Critério: Alterar o valor de 24 para Erro.
  5. Selecione OK e confirme a alteração.

Criar uma ordem de venda e libertá-la para o armazém

  1. Aceda a Vendas e marketing > Ordem de venda > Todas as ordens de venda.

  2. Crie uma ordem de venda com as seguintes definições:

    • Conta de cliente:US-001
    • Armazém:24
  3. No Separador Rápido Linhas de ordem de venda, adicione uma linha de ordem de venda que tenha as seguintes definições:

    • Número de item:A0001
    • Quantidade:10

    Nota

    Estes itens e quantidades são apenas exemplos. O armazém especificado deve conter stock suficiente.

  4. Enquanto a nova linha ainda estiver selecionada no Separador Rápido Linhas da ordem de venda, selecione Inventário > Reserva na barra de ferramentas.

  5. Na página Reserva, no Painel de Ações, selecione Reservar lote. Feche a página.

  6. No Painel de Ações, no separador Armazém selecione Lançar para o armazém.

Notificações da execução de tarefas em lote de onda

Dependendo da configuração dos seus eventos empresariais irá eventualmente receber uma notificação sobre falha na execução de ondas. A mensagem do Centro de ação será semelhante ao exemplo seguinte e inclui uma ligação à onda que falhou.

Erro durante a execução de ondas
Ocorreu um erro ao executar a onda USMF-000000001.
Últimas mensagens: não foi criado nenhum trabalho foi criado para a Onda USMF-000000001.

ESTADO
Ativo

Abrir detalhes da onda